- 1、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
第九章 软件质量管理 9.1 软件质量的概念 9.1.2 软件质量的主要特性指标 9.1.3 软件质量的二级特性指标 9.1.4 软件质量特性与二级特性的关系 9.2 软件质量管理 9.2.1 软件质量管理的定义及意义 9.2.2 软件质量管理的内容 9.2.4 全面质量管理 9.3 软件开发的标准与规范 9.3.2 软件开发标准与规范 9.3.3 文件标准与规范 9.4 软件质量的综合评价 9.4.2 软件质量综合评价的内容 2 软件质量评价方法 评价软件达到的质量水平必须在每个开发阶段(包括需求分析、概要设计、详细设计、实现、组装测试、确认测试、使用和维护)的最后进行,评价的依据是每个开发阶段所应提交的文件,这些文件见下表。 表9.30每个阶段应提交的文件 评价产品达到的质量水平的过程如图9-6所示: 软件质量评价方法分为两个部分: 1.计算要素分数 要素的分数是通过度量元、度量、准则的分数得到的,要知道要素的分数首先应知道度量元的分数,度量元的分数是通过向软件提供度量工作表上的度量问题取得的。 把对度量问题的回答转变为度量元的分数,进而算出度量、准则和要素的分数,需要使用要素打分表。在每个开发阶段,应该为每个要素准备一张要素记分表(要素记分表包括了每个要素的所有准则)。 度量分数是度量元分数的算术平均值。准则的分数是度量分数的算术平均值。 B. 通过质量度量进行监督、跟踪和控制:有了质量需求后,在软件开发过程中可应用质量度量方法来进行控制,质量度量一般采用三层模型,即质量特性,二级质量特性和度量。 ② 建立设计评审制度 在软件设计阶段与编码阶段,集体进行的检验活动尤为重要,通常称为设计评审。设计评审有两个含义:一是指在正式会议上,将一系统的初步的详细设计提交用户、顾客或有关人员供其评审或批准;二是指对现有的或提出的设计做正式的评审,其目的是找出可能会影响产品、过程或服务以及环境方面的设计缺陷并采取补救措施,或者是提供在功能,性能和质量方面可能的改进方法。 2. 软件产品复制过程的质量管理 软件产品复制过程的质量管理与一般产品生产过程中的质量管理是非常相似的,应该遵循同样的生产现场质量控制的办法。 ⑴ 必须重视软件产品复制工序的建立 软件产品的复制也应有生产工艺,需建立复制工序。各软件开发单位或组织都应根据自己的具体情况,结合所生产软件的产品特点,建立相应的复制工序。 ⑵ 必须重视软件产品复制技术文件的建立 软件产品的复制技术文件是生产工人借以进行生产的必备的技术文件,是软件产品的质量控制依据,它传达了软件产品介质复制品名的复制方法与质量检验标准等方面的信息。软件产品复制技术文件一般包括以下内容: ① 软件产品清单,产品名,各个部件名及内容等; ② 软件产品每一部件的复制方法; ③ 软件产品每一部件的质量标准及检验方法; ④ 软件产品的包装说明; ⑤ 软件产品的加密方法; ⑥ 介质的保存环境要求与工作环境要求。 ⑶ 必须重视软件产品介质的质量管理 软件介质有源介质与目标介质两类,源介质是存放软件正本的介质,以此为兰本来进行软件产品的批量生产,目标介质是存放软件复制品的介质,是作为产品提供给用户的。软件介质的质量管理应与一般外购商品的质量管理相同,这里强调三点: ① 保证软件介质质量的关键是选择一个好的供应商; ② 要注意加强软件介质存放环境条件的改善,以保证软件介质的质量; ③ 要定期对源介质进行全面检查,因源介质并不能无限制地被复制,它也有一个使用期。 ⑷ 必须重视软件产品复制设备的质量管理 软件产品的生产设备是保证软件复制工序能力的重要物质条件,软件产品的复制设备如计算机、拷贝机等应经常处于良好状态,因此必须采用先进的设备管理方法,搞好设备的定期维护、保养和检修。 软件产品复制过程的质量管理还有许多工作要做,它需要借鉴一般硬件产品的生产现场质量管理方法。更需要针对软件产品复制特点探索出一套新的管理方法,其中最重要的是需求收集和积累大量的资料、数据,在软件产品大批量生产的今天,应引起我们足够的重视。 2.软件产品使用过程的质量管理 ⑴ 软件产品使用过程质量管理的主要职能 软件产品使用过程质量管理的主要职能是: ① 做好软件产品的销售工作,帮助用户正确购买; ② 做好软件产品的保管、发运工作; ③ 做好用户的技术服务、技术支持、技术咨询、技术培训等工作,保证使用效果; ④ 做好软件产品的日常维护工作,及时为用户更新版本; ⑤ 做好市场调查与分析,收集质量反馈信息,为新软件的开发提供准确可靠的情报; ⑥ 认真处理
文档评论(0)